Easyshift’s Top 10 tips for energy efficient driving, that can be used by all:
1. Check your revs - change up before 2,500rpm (petrol) and 2,000rpm (diesel).
2. Drive smoothly, avoiding sharp acceleration and heavy braking. This saves fuel and reduces accident rates.
3. Use air conditioning sparingly as it significantly increases fuel consumption.
4. The most efficient speed depends upon the car in question but is typically around 55 - 65mph. Faster speed will greatly increase your fuel consumption.
5. Drive away immediately when starting from cold - idling to heat the engine wastes fuel and causes rapid engine wear.
6. Remove accessories such as roof racks, bike carriers, and roof boxes when not in use.

7. Avoid short journeys - a cold engine uses almost twice as much fuel and catalytic converters can take five miles to become effective.
8. Plan your journeys to avoid congestion, road works and getting lost.
9. Check your tyre pressure regularly - under-inflated tyres are dangerous and can increase fuel consumption by up to 3%.

Easyshift report an up-turn in the number of house purchases and consequent removals in North London. The traditional spring up-turn in the number of people house-hunting and completing on sales, this is welcome relief after a slow winter period.

The question on everybodies mind is does this hearld an end to the stagnating of British Housing Market? A report from the BBC suggests that there is some positive news to be taken although house sales are still significantly down on February last year. Some mortgage brokers suggest this might still be a good time to study the market. "The time is ripe for people to start looking for property again to take advantage of low house prices and mortgage rates, but unless you have a substantial deposit this is still proving very difficult," said Andrew Montlake, of mortgage broker Coreco.

There is a chance that house sales will improve in London during the second half of 2009, buyers who are currently bidding their time in rented accomdotation maybe tempted into completing on a purchase due to lower interest rates, lower asking prices and also the increased availability of mortgages due to Government pressure.

Blue Ventures Carbon Offset (BVCO)

BVCO run energy efficient stove projects in rural coastal regions of southern Madagascar, helping communities, and reducing carbon dioxide by balancing out the previous carbon levels emitted by companies like Easyshift.
